This is a preview of a job that I am finishing in Santa Monica. The glass tile was used to make the bathroom sparkle. The polished chrome Hansgrohe fixtures are so perfect for the elements of the minimal/modern design. The floor is a simple white hexagon tile.

This exceptional log home is remotely located and perfectly situated to complement the natural surroundings. The home fully utilizes its spectacular views. Our design for the homeowners blends elements of rustic elegance juxtaposed with modern clean lines. It’s a sensational space where the rugged, tactile elements highlight the contrasting modern finishes.
